Graml-Keller
Graml-Keller is a retail building in Nittenau, Schwandorf, Bavaria which is located on Eichendorffstraße. Graml-Keller is situated nearby to the religious building Pater Josef Kentenich Haus (Schönstatt), as well as near the chapel Gnadenkapelle.| Tap on a place to explore it |
